We linked the units to an Apple iPod 5G (30GB video), looking for easy-to-use products that doubled up as chargers. Having presets won marks, as finding a free frequency in built-up areas can be tricky, and these provide a quick way to get a suitable wavelength. We also assessed sound quality in a variety of situations, and all criteria were balanced against value for money.
It's an easy win for the practical and stylish FM Cup, which has all the functions we were looking for, as well as a good price and great performance. It comfortably outpaced the second-placed Kensington RDS model, although the latter’s handy display feature works in its favour. In third position, the AirPlay Boost is the best for those not needing a 12V charging facility.
